How does shoto x bakugo explore rivalry and friendship in fanfiction?

2 Answers2026-07-07 07:08:44
You know, I almost scroll past Shoto/Bakugo threads now because so much of it feels stuck on the same few dynamics. It's always 'icy reserve meets explosive temper' and they're just shouting until they kiss. But the fics that grab me are the ones that realize their rivalry isn't really with each other—it's internal. Bakugo's whole identity was built on being the best, and then this kid shows up with a power he didn't even want and still almost beats him. That's not just anger; that's a crisis. And Shoto seeing someone so violently passionate about their own power while he's actively rejecting half of his? It's a mirror.

The best exploration I've read was in a quiet, post-war fic where they're both dealing with chronic pain. Bakugo's injuries from his quirk overuse, Shoto's from...well, everything. They're in the same physical therapy group and it's just this grudging understanding that no one else gets what this level of power costs. The friendship, when it comes, isn't about soothing each other. It's about not having to explain why you push so hard. They become allies in a way that's different from Deku's unconditional support—it's conditional on neither of them showing weakness, which somehow lets them be weaker around each other. Funny how that works.

What gets lost sometimes is Bakugo's capacity for observation. He reads Shoto's tells—the slight temperature drop, the way he holds his left side—and acts on them without comment. That's the core of it for me: a rivalry built on a foundation of terrifying mutual recognition, not misunderstanding. They're too similar in their damage to ever truly be enemies.

Which platforms feature the most popular shoto x bakugo fanfiction?

3 Answers2026-07-07 02:55:00
honestly, the platform landscape shifts depending on what you're after. Archive of Our Own is the undisputed king for sheer volume and quality. The tagging system alone makes it worth it—you can filter for exactly the kind of dynamic you want, whether it's rivals to lovers, forced proximity, or pure angst. I've found some incredibly nuanced character studies there that you just don't see elsewhere.

That said, Wattpad has a different vibe. The stories often trend younger and more trope-heavy, which isn't a bad thing if you're in the mood for something fast-paced and dramatic. The algorithm can be hit or miss, but when you find a good author, their entire library is usually right there. I cross-post between both, and my engagement metrics are wildly different on each.
